Transaction c72dfe2c360073071ff5909b281993ab313515f78900e224c11316aa836e7501
2 Input
2 Outputs
- c72dfe2c360073071ff5909b281993ab313515f78900e224c11316aa836e7501:0
- c72dfe2c360073071ff5909b281993ab313515f78900e224c11316aa836e7501:1
value 199468090
address 17S3eGMgvX2xRHbMRw6gHqtyLvJbHWGyQs
value 521910
address 15ojKZbgYbQyBA5RZT2kFayKPMsFnR2Bg9